Knee pain is common and is usually due to either an acute injury or the effects of wear-and-tear on the tissues and bones that make up the knee joint.
There are three bones in your knee, plus cartilage, tendons, ligaments, and nerves. Any of these could suffer damage or deteriorate over time, causing knee pain.
Your knees are some of the most hard-working joints in your body, supporting most of your weight and often are required to bend and twist. Knees are also shock absorbers, taking most of the impact if you’re running or jumping. If you’re overweight, your knees are under even more strain.
Degenerative joint disease, or osteoarthritis, is the most frequent cause of chronic knee pain. This type of arthritis comes on over time, as years of wear-and-tear start to cause cartilage erosion.
Without their protective layer of cartilage, the bones in your knees rub against each other, causing inflammation, pain, and loss of function.
Acute knee pain usually occurs when you're active, perhaps exercising or playing sports, or if you suffer a fall or other injury. Muscles, tendons, and ligaments can stretch too far, and even snap in some cases. Or you could fracture the bones in your knee, or dislocate the joint.

Hyaluronic acid (HA) injections are also known as viscosupplementation. The treatment involves injecting a product (HA) that’s present in your body into the knee joints.
HA is a natural lubricant and can ease the pain and inflammation in your knees by helping reduce friction. Dr. Hadi uses Synvisc® and Orthovisc® viscosupplementation treatments.
